The Wild West Years of AI Are Over

In recent years, the development of artificial intelligence often felt like the Wild West. Companies experimented at lightning speed, pulled massive amounts of data from the internet to train models, and implemented black-box algorithms without giving deep thought to the consequences. With the explosive growth of the technology, social unrest also grew. Bias in algorithms led to discrimination in recruitment and selection or mortgage applications, and deepfakes undermined trust in news media. This unrestrained era is now coming to an end. Governments are intervening to protect citizens’ rights.

For European companies, the European ‘AI Act’ (AI Regulation) is the absolute game changer. This comprehensive legislation introduces a risk-based approach to the development and implementation of AI. For IT departments, this means that compliance, explainability, and AI Governance are no longer peripheral matters, but absolute top priorities when launching every new IT project.

Understanding the Risk Classifications of the AI Act

The European AI Act divides AI systems into four risk categories, each with its own obligations and sanctions. It is essential for software architects and corporate lawyers to determine exactly which category their applications fall into:

  • Unacceptable Risk (Prohibited): AI systems that pose a clear threat to the safety, livelihoods, and rights of people will be completely banned. Examples include ‘social scoring’ systems by governments (such as in China) or indiscriminate facial recognition in public spaces.
  • High Risk: This is the category that most companies will have to deal with. This includes AI systems in critical infrastructure, recruitment and selection (HR software), education, credit assessment, and the justice system. Companies that develop or deploy such systems must meet strict requirements: conduct thorough risk assessments, be able to prove the quality of the training data to prevent bias, maintain detailed logs, and ensure adequate human oversight.
  • Limited Risk (Transparency Obligation): Models such as chatbots (ChatGPT), deepfakes, and generative AI for images. The most important obligation here is transparency. Users must be informed at all times that they are communicating with a machine or that the content (image/audio) is artificially generated.
  • Minimal Risk: Systems such as AI in video games or spam filters fall outside the strict legislation. This includes the vast majority of AI systems currently used in the EU.

Explainable AI (XAI) and the End of the Black Box

One of the biggest technical challenges arising from legislation and the societal call for accountability is the ‘black box’ nature of advanced neural networks. A deep learning model can conclude with 99% certainty that a customer is not eligible for a loan, but often the data scientists themselves do not know *why* the model made that decision, because the logic is hidden in millions of parameters.

This creates the need for Explainable AI (XAI). This is a field within data science that focuses on developing techniques (such as LIME or SHAP) that make the decisions of complex models insightful and understandable to humans. For companies, this means that they sometimes have to consciously choose a slightly less sophisticated but fully transparent model (such as a decision tree or logistic regression) over a non-explainable deep learning network, simply to avoid legal claims and maintain customer trust.

Establishing an Internal AI Governance Structure

To comply with upcoming legislation and prevent ethical blunders, organizations must establish a robust AI Governance policy. This begins with inventorying all AI applications currently used within the company (often in shadow IT). Establish an AI ethics committee, consisting of IT professionals, legal experts, and domain experts, to review every new AI project before it goes into production.

Establish clear guidelines for employees regarding the use of public GenAI tools (such as the ban on entering customer data into ChatGPT) and invest in data quality. By integrating ethics and compliance ‘by design’ into your software development, you transform regulations from an obstacle into a hallmark of reliability and quality.
